Planning Your Visit

Alright, guys, let's get down to the nitty-gritty: planning your visit to IIDE Waterkant. Making sure you have a smooth and enjoyable trip is key, and a little preparation goes a long way. First things first, when is the best time to visit? Suriname has a tropical climate, meaning it's generally warm and humid year-round. However, there are wetter and drier seasons. The drier periods, typically from February to April and August to November, are often considered the best times for outdoor activities and exploring the waterways, as the water levels are more manageable and there's less rain. But honestly, even during the wetter months, the rainforest is incredibly lush and beautiful, and you can still have an amazing time. Just be prepared for occasional downpours, which can be quite refreshing! Getting there can be an adventure in itself. Most international travelers will fly into Paramaribo, Suriname's capital. From Paramaribo, you'll likely need to arrange transportation to IIDE Waterkant. This could involve a combination of bus, taxi, or boat travel, depending on the specific location and accessibility. It's highly recommended to book accommodations and tours in advance, especially if you're traveling during peak season. There are various options, from eco-lodges nestled in nature to guesthouses run by local families. Researching and booking these ahead of time will save you a lot of hassle. When it comes to packing, think light, breathable clothing. You'll need swimwear, comfortable walking shoes or hiking boots, insect repellent (a must!), sunscreen, a hat, and a good quality rain jacket or poncho. Don't forget your camera to capture all the incredible sights! It's also a good idea to bring a reusable water bottle to stay hydrated and minimize plastic waste. Health precautions are important too. Consult your doctor about necessary vaccinations and malaria precautions before you travel. Drink bottled or purified water to avoid any stomach issues. Currency is the Surinamese Dollar (SRD), but US dollars are often accepted in tourist areas. It's wise to have some local currency on hand for smaller purchases and local markets. Finally, respect the local culture and environment. Learn a few basic Dutch or Sranan Tongo phrases – locals always appreciate the effort! Be mindful of your environmental impact, avoid littering, and be respectful when visiting villages.
